Senator calls PDP ‘satanic’, has no regrets supporting Saraki

Senator Dino Melaye has said that he does not regret supporting the emergence of Bukola Saraki as Senate President.

Melaye, who represents the Kogi West Senatorial District also described the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) as a ‘satanic party.’

The Senator made the comments via Twitter on Tuesday, July 6, 2015.

He said:

ADVERTISEMENT

“Nigerians must realise that d people's sovereignty is far greater than party's supremacy. Just like d bible dearer to me than d constitution”

“What you say about Dino does not bother me. What God & my conscience says, far more important. All men must give account of their stewardship.”

“All politics are local. I will not leave a more qualified brother like Saraki who is not only more capable but from the North Central to …The gullibility of so many on social media is embarrassing. I have no regret supporting @bukolasaraki. I worked and voted competence.”

“I will be the last person to practice anti party or support the satanic party i assiduously helped to uproot.”

Saraki emerged Senate President on June 9 in defiance of the wishes of the All Progressives Congress (APC) which had chosen Senator Ahmed Lawan to occupy the post.
